I8 commandos hurt in 2nd Naxal blast
Within 24 hours of killing four policemen, Maoists triggered a second blast in Gadchiroli's Talewada jungle on Tuesday, leaving eight commandos injured.
The commandos were part of the rescue team travelling in an anti-mine vehicle from Pranhita headquarters at Aheri to retrieve the body of one of the slain cops killed in Monday's blast. The fifth death in Monday's blast is yet to be confirmed.
Among the wounded in Tuesday's blast, two are reported to be serious. The rescue team, led by commander Ramesh Dalai, was moving to Perimili when the Maoists blew up their anti-mine vehicle.
The policemen were lucky to survive the blast as the vehicle landed on shrubs by the road.
